Cycling along Costa Brava

8 days / 7 nights

7 Breakfasts included

Day 1: Arrival to Baix Empordà

Arrival to La Pera or Corça. If you fly to Barcelona and arrive at the train station in Flaca, the hotel owner will pick you up there. Transfer from Girona airport can be booked as an optional extra. At the first accommodation, your bicycle and cycling equipment await you.

Accommodation in La Pera (agriturismo) or Corça (hotel)

Day 2: Cycling around La Pera - 17 or 31 km, + 200m / - 200m or + 300m / - 300m

17 (31 km) , + 200 m / - 200 m (+ 300 m / - 300 m)

Breakfast

Start today's cycling tour through the traditional and picturesque landscape of Baix Empordà. Cycle through fruit orchards, small villages and Mediterranean forest. The medieval town centers of Monells and Madremanya are worth a visit, as is the castle museum in Pubol. If the route feels too tough for a first day, it's possible to shorten it. 

Accommodation in La Pera (agriturismo) or Corça (hotel)

Day 3: From La Pera - To Peratallada - 24 km, + 150m / - 175m

24 km, + 150m / - 175m

Breakfast

Start the day with a short climb through forest. After that, the road is almost completely flat through Tuscan-like villages situated on natural hills. You cycle through a traditional agricultural countryside where cypresses were introduced as windbreaks and to protect against soil erosion. Once in Peratallada, you can take a walk in the village and choose from one of their 13 restaurants.

Accommodation in Peratallada

Day 4: Around Peratallada through rice fields - 40 km, + 150m / - 150m

40 km, + 150m / - 150m

Breakfast

A peaceful cycling day takes you through green rice fields and the Ter river delta with its windmills. Along the way you pass beautiful sandy beaches and the wetlands Les Basses d´en Coll. Stop in the medieval villages of Fontclara and Gualta. 

Accommodation in Peratallada

Day 5: Costa Brava via Calella - 40.5 km, + 150m / - 150m

40.5 km, + 150m / - 150m

Breakfast

Cycle out to Costa Brava, along quiet country roads through Pals to Palafrugell, then continue to Llafranch before arriving at Calella de Palafrugell, one of the most beautiful fishing villages along Costa Brava. Feel free to stop for lunch at a beach restaurant or visit the botanical garden at Cap Roig before cycling back. There's an opportunity to extend today's cycling further south through the Aubi valley, an area that has preserved its traditional, rural character. Some of the farms still have towers where villagers hid during pirate attacks in the 15th and 16th centuries.


Accommodation in Peratallada

Day 6: From Peratallada - To Sant Pere Pescador - 38 km, + 200m / - 220m

38 km, + 200 m / - 220 m

Breakfast

Today you cycle north to the Alt Empordà region, a 38 km ride through mixed forest, open agricultural landscape and fruit orchards from Peratallada to Sant Pere Pescador. Along the way you pass Empuires, an interesting archaeological site with remains from Greek and Roman times. Feel free to stop in Torroella De Montgri with its medieval streets and alleys. The cycling ends in Sant Pere Pescador, just a few kilometers from the sea.

Accommodation in Sant Pere Pescador

Day 7: Cycling around Sant Pere Pescador - 37 or 53 km, + 225m / - 225m or + 125m / - 125m

37 (53 km), + 225m / - 225m (+ 125m / - 125m)

Breakfast

An almost completely flat ride first takes you to Salvador Dali´s Figueres. Feel free to visit the surrealist master's museum and stroll along the city's rambla. Continue via the Augustine monastery along the Muga river to Castello D´Empuries. The ride back is green and refreshing through Aiguamolls de l´Emporda Natural Park on narrow cycle paths.

Accommodation in Sant Pere Pescador

Day 8: The trip ends

Breakfast

The cycling trip ends after breakfast. Transport to the train station in Figueres is included. From there you have trains to Flaca, Girona or Barcelona.
